Parents bringing their children to the Outdoor Retailer Summer Market trade show being held July 31-Aug 3 in Salt Lake City will be able to cart the little ones around in the latest style of Deuter kid carriers.
Loaner models of award-winning Deuter kid carriers will be available for “test drives” throughout Outdoor Retailer at Deuter’s booth (Number 5000) for daily use.
For 2014, Deuter is revamping their entire line of kid carriers, including the Kid Comfort 1, the Kid Comfort 2, the Kid Comfort 3 and the new Kid Comfort Air, the only ventilated child carrier on the market.

A limited number of assorted Deuter kid carriers will be available for free use each day of the show. Attendees simply need to stop in at the Deuter booth and sign-out a demo model. The process will be quick and simple, but loaner models must be returned to Deuter at the end of the day.

About Deuter:
Deuter Sport GmbH of Gersthofen, Germany, celebrated its 110th year in 2008 and is one of the leading international technical pack brands. Deuter’s major focus is on the development and sales of innovative, high quality and multi-use packs. Deuter’s current strength in pack innovation is the ventilated Aircomfort back system they have developed and refined over the last 24 years, as well as their complete line of child carriers. Since establishing a subsidiary in Longmont, Colorado, in 2001, Deuter has made a significant impact in the U.S. market.
